Edward Hopper Rooms by the Sea Print: A Window into Solitude and American Modernism

Edward Hopper’s Rooms by the Sea (1951) stands as a quintessential example of the artist’s mastery in capturing the profound solitude and stark beauty of American life. This oil painting, housed in the Yale University Art Gallery, depicts an empty room with an open door revealing a vast, sunlit sea—a composition that merges interior domesticity with the boundless exterior. The Artistic Context of Edward Hopper’s Rooms by the Sea

Edward Hopper (1882–1967) emerged as a leading figure in American Realism and Modernism, renowned for his depictions of urban and rural scenes imbued with a sense of isolation. Rooms by the Sea was created during his later career, a period marked by refined compositions and heightened emotional depth. Influenced by the Ashcan School and European modernists like Degas, Hopper developed a distinctive style characterized by sharp contrasts of light and shadow, geometric forms, and narratives of human absence. This painting exemplifies his ability to transform mundane settings into meditative spaces, where the emptiness speaks volumes about contemporary alienation. According to art historians, Hopper’s work often reflects the psychological undercurrents of post-war America, making Rooms by the Sea a critical piece for understanding 20th-century art movements.

Analyzing the Composition and Symbolism in Rooms by the Sea

The composition of Rooms by the Sea is deceptively simple yet rich with symbolic meaning. Hopper employs a dramatic play of light, with sunlight streaming through the open door to create stark shadows that define the room’s angular architecture. The empty chair and bare walls evoke a sense of abandonment, while the vast sea beyond suggests infinite possibility or existential void. This juxtaposition of interior confinement and exterior expanse is a recurring theme in Hopper’s work, reflecting themes of solitude and contemplation. Stylistically, the painting showcases his precise brushwork and muted color palette, emphasizing realism without sentimentality. Practical Tips for Choosing a High-Quality Edward Hopper Print

When selecting an Edward Hopper Rooms by the Sea print, consider factors such as print quality, material, and provenance. Opt for giclée prints on archival paper or canvas, which use high-resolution scans to capture the subtle gradations of Hopper’s palette. Size matters—larger formats can better convey the painting’s immersive scale, while smaller versions suit intimate settings. Framing choices should enhance the work’s modernist feel, with simple, clean lines that don’t distract from the art.
